I was given lofepramine a long time ago. It was called Gamanil. It's a tricyclic antidepressant and works in a different way to the SSRIs which include Prozac.

I had horrible side-effects like dry mouth, dizziness and didn't take it for long. Why have you been given a relatively old drug?
